I am planning on installing an 11-32 9 spd cassette on a ultegra freehub (circa 2002). I saw some stuff on Sheldon Brown site about having to place a spacer behind the cassestte. Have any of you done used this type of set-up, and what was your experience?

If the hub is 9 speed the 11-32 will fit. You'll need a mountain bike rear derailleur to have it work properly, though.

I am running this same set up 36 hole Ultegra hubs spaced for 135 - 11-32 cassette running with a XT rear and a Ultrgra triple front - no problem works fine
